[QUOTE="SaabBMW7443, post: 518638, member: 23185"] If budget isnt an issue, go for the 528i, go thru the specs and u'll see what i mean. also the missing integral active steering on the d make a lot of different. it is definitely a much better car worth paying a little bit more. test drive all models if possible and if u think u can live with a diesel car, then go for it. im sure its still a great car to drive. there are many cars with high torque..... my 528i is about 258hp with 310nm. my CGI's got about 300nm, while my other car a 2.0turbo is about 195hp/310nm as well. believe me 310nm plus minus few is more that enuff power. but end of the day having a bigger capacity engine is definitely better. my CGI is only 1.8, and you can actually hear and feel the engine getting breathless at higher speed. btw the i got my financing from rhb islamic back ( green color ones) got interest rate of 2.5% very fast approval [/QUOTE]
